So, who are we talking about? We’re talking about Tarsian & Blinkley, the first in socially responsible, Afghan-made, hand-embroidered organic clothing. Tarsian & Blinkley is a bridge between worlds that rarely collide - socially conscious clothing and accessories that feed the fashionista’s appetite.

What makes this company truly unique is the collaborative process in which it engages its female handiworkers. They don’t etch embroidery designs on every product, rather, they encourage the women to come up with their own embroidery, beading, sequin-work, or crochet designs based on their general “art direction.” The results are wonderful, often one-of-a-kind pieces exhibiting a wide breadth of character and originality.

Here’s some info from the company’s website, tarsian.com, where you can get an in-depth view of the company as well as view their past and present collections:

The past 24 years have been an unbelievably brutal period in the history of Afghanistan that has left much of the country and its people devastated. Yet a rich cultural legacy remains and that is what Tarsian & Blinkley seeks to revitalize. Tarsian & Blinkley works with local and international non-profit organizations in Afghanistan to create employment and educational opportunities for Afghan women in an environment that really nurtures and protects them from the exploitations they would otherwise face in their daily lives.

We pay our employees extremely fair wages that are well above country standards and expose them to market-sensitive practices of quality control. Our partners provide skill training such as tailoring and literacy. In exchange for the opportunity to make a sustainable living, feed themselves and their families, and acquire some rarely had peace of mind, Tarsian & Blinkley gets wonderfully loyal employees who stitch, embroider, bead, and knit beautiful clothing and accessories using age-old handicrafts techniques unique to Central Asia.

We work individually with each of the women that we employ to identify their unique strengths and handicrafts skills. Rosama, Marzia, Anise, Fatima, Karima, and dozens more….each has a unique tale and creativity that is distinctively expressed in the clothing that we produce.

Tarsian & Blinkley’s philosophy revolves around the following ideals

To create beautiful garments that integrate, in a very modern fashion, the elaborate handicrafts talents of Afghan women, “transcend the category” of common ethnochic fashions, and link East and West at a unique level of artistry

To constantly pump money through the hands of a group of people who would otherwise have little or no access to income-earning due to poor education and low social standing

To place proper monetary value on the demanding work of embroidery and compensate female embroiderers in ways that will win them higher status in their own families and communities

Tomorrow is a very special day, Masha’Allaah. Tomorrow is the Day of Arafat. As much as we at Marc Nahhass care about your outside, we are even more concerned with your inside. Take tomorrow, for those who can and FAST. We cannot stress the benefit of fasting on this most perfect of days, walhamdulillah. It is reported in a hadeeth from Aishah, radiallahu anhu, that the Rasoollullah, Sallallaahu Alayhi wa Sallam said: ’There is no day on which Allaah frees people from the Fire as He does on the day of ‘Arafah. He comes close (to those standing on ‘Arafah) and then He revels before His angels, saying: What are these people seeking?’ (Muslim) And Abu Qatada reported that the Messenger of Allaah, Salallaahu alayhi wa Sallaam, said: ‘Fasting the day of ‘Arafah expiates the sins of two years: a past one and a coming one. And fasting the day of ‘Ashura expiates the sins of the past year.”

Oh Believing Sisters, take tomorrow and stay in dhikr and remember Allah, read Quran, and perform the deeds of the people of Paradise so that Allaah may make you of them, Ameen! Make sincere duaa to Allah so that your sins may be expiated from you and prepare yourselves for the Eid on Saturday, insha’Allaah. Start fresh and get rejuvenated.
